Quick heads-up on Pinwheel UI versioning: we cut a minor release every sprint, and anything touching component props needs a changeset file in the PR. No changeset, no merge — the bot will nag you. Majors are rare and go through the design council first. The full policy, with examples of what counts as breaking, lives on the internal page below.

wiki page, bahip-yahip: https://grafana.qirvanlabs.corp/browse/display/projects/cc3a1b9dbfc9

**Q: What do I do if the Striderline chip reader at the finish arch stops registering runners?**

A: Don't panic — it happens at almost every race, usually when the mat cable gets kicked loose. Reseat the cable, power-cycle the reader, and check the Paceworthy console for a green sync light. If the console locks you out after the reboot (it will, annoyingly), you'll need the recovery passphrase, which is right below.

unlock words, bawef-kahap: sorax-sorir-quenys-aldok

## Authentication

Hey future maintainer — the Bannerline consent rollout talks to our internal Consentry service to fetch per-region banner configs, and Consentry is picky: every request needs a service key in the `Authorization` header or you'll get a cryptic 403 with no body. Keys are scoped per environment, so don't reuse prod keys in staging (ask us how we know). For local development, authenticate with the key below.

API key for kajeg-tajop: qvz3-w1m

You'll eventually be paged for leaked file descriptors on the Finchline gateway. Symptoms: rising `fd_open` counts, then connection refusals around the 64k limit. First, capture a descriptor snapshot with the `finch-fdmap` tool before restarting anything — restarts destroy the evidence. Snapshots are encrypted and stored in the incident locker; decrypting an old snapshot for comparison requires the locker's recovery flow. When the locker prompts you, enter the recovery passphrase given below.

vault phrase of tahog-yahop = rusdor-casath-rusix-feniel-holmir-briael-gormir-soriel-aldath-quenwyn-fraax-tamael-gilok-kasox